>> Get the convertible! These are small cars inside and it is not as
>> "confining" with the top down. I have owned my 2001 XKR convertible
for
>> a
>> little over one year now. It is the most fantastic automobile I have
>> owned
>> or driven (and I'm a senior citizen now). The rag top is well
insulated
>> against temperatures and noise. Try to get one with the 4.2 liter
engine
>> (MY 2002 and later) although the earlier years are good once the
>> pensioners
>> are replaced.

>> well. Worth the trans****tation for a well maintained auto if you can't
>> find
>> one in your area. If you deal with anyone else get a "pre-buy"
>> inspection.
>> If it is available buy the extended warranty by EasyCare. When
something
>> breaks on these cars it is not cheap! Also ask around for an
independent
>> mechanic that specializes in Jaguars. The dealers have been know to
take
>> advantage of the unsuspecting.
